A decent and pretty date picker to be used with React

import 'moment/locale/it.js';
import { DatePicker, DatePickerInput } from 'rc-datepicker';
const date = '2015-06-26' // or Date or Moment.js
onChange = (jsDate, dateString) => {
// ...
}
React.renderComponent(
<div>
// this renders the full component (input and datepicker)
<DatePickerInput
onChange={onChange}
value={date}
className='my-custom-datepicker-component'
{...anyReactInputProps}
/>
// this renders only a fixed datepicker
<DatePicker onChange={onChange} value={date} />
</div>,
document.body
);

DatePicker and DatePickerInput use Moment.js, therefore they support any locale inside "moment/locale".
To select a locale you need to require it before requiring the datepicker or moment anywhere in your app: this way it will be automatically selected as current locale.
import 'moment/locale/fr.js' // or 'rc-datepicker/node_modules/moment/locale/fr.js' if you don't have it in your node_modules folder
import { DatePickerInput } from 'rc-datepicker';
DatePickerInput will now use French locale by default.
You can switch between locales by passing the prop "locale" to DatePickerInput or DatePicker.
WATCH OUT this method requires the wanted locale to be already available in your bundle which is only true if you had already imported it or if you're using moment-with-locales.min.js
import 'moment/locale/fr.js'
import 'moment/locale/es.js'
<DatePicker locale='es' />
DatePickerInput and DatePicker come with their own default style. In order to use it you should import it in your project as follows:
import 'rc-datepicker/lib/style.css';
